Odisha Chief Minister Mohan Charan Majhi has ordered the number of vehicles in his personal security convoy to be halved.
A statement issued by the chief minister’s office said, “In view of the oil crisis witnessed worldwide due to the situation in West Asia, Prime Minister Narendra Modi has appealed to the citizens of the country to adopt various cost-cutting measures, especially to reduce petrol consumption. Mr. Majhi has welcomed the Prime Minister’s call and reduced the number of vehicles in his personal security convoy by half.”
“Further, taking into account the Prime Minister’s call, the Chief Minister urged people to minimize the use of private vehicles and instead use public transport more. He advised that vehicles should be used only when necessary and unnecessary use should be avoided,” the statement further said.
People have been advised not to buy gold and avoid unnecessary travel abroad.
